Exporting a File

  1. Click File, Export... or click .

  2. Type a file name.

  3. Select a format.

Files

Extensions

Text

.txt

DIS Ray Files

.dis

Note: The Flux is not exported in the *.txt file. When importing a *.txt file in the Ray File Editor, the Flux is set to 1 Watt by default.
  1. If you select .dis, you can create n intervals with the minimum and maximum defined to sort the rays. The energy value is converted into a flux value according to .

    1. In Min, set the minimum wavelength value in nanometers.

    2. In Max, set the maximum wavelength value in nanometers.

    3. In Number of files, set the number of files created during the export.

      If you set Number of files to 1, you can create a single file with the average wavelength of the interval (400-700 = 550nm). All the rays are included in the file and their energy value is apodized according to .

      .ray files can be multi-wavelengths but .dis files cannot.

      The export to and import of .dis stores only the photometric flux and not the radiometric flux. This can explain different variations in the number of rays between a .ray file and its .dis export. Only rays in the visible spectral range are stored.

  2. Click Save.

    The conversion is processing.
